8-K: Tile Shop Holdings Reports Mixed Q3 2024 Results Amidst Industry Headwinds
Quarterly Report
Tile Shop Holdings reported a decrease in net sales and comparable store sales for the third quarter of 2024, while also improving gross margin and maintaining a strong cash position.
Summary
- Tile Shop Holdings announced its financial results for the third quarter of 2024, showing a decrease in net sales by 8.3% to $84.5 million compared to $92.1 million in the same period last year.
- Comparable store sales also declined by 7.9% due to decreased traffic.
- Despite the sales decline, the company improved its gross margin to 66.5% from 64.7% in the prior year, primarily due to lower product costs.
- Net income was $41,000, a significant decrease from $1.8 million in the third quarter of 2023.
- Adjusted EBITDA was $5.0 million, down from $8.3 million in the prior year.
- The company closed its distribution center in Dayton, New Jersey, and offices in Beijing, China, to reduce costs, anticipating an annualized benefit of $2.8 million to $4.1 million in SG&A expenses.
- As of September 30, 2024, the company had $25.1 million in cash and no outstanding bank debt on its $75 million line of credit.
- Pretax Return on Capital Employed was 4.8% for the trailing twelve months, compared to 12.4% in the prior year.

Risks
- The company is facing continued headwinds impacting the home improvement industry.
- There is continued pressure on the company's topline results.
- The company experienced a decrease in traffic, impacting comparable store sales.
- The company's effective tax rate increased to 77.0% due to a decrease in pre-tax income and a disproportionate impact of certain permanent items.
